在移动端开发过程中,真机调试是一项至关重要的技能,它能帮助开发者更准确地发现和修复在模拟器上不易显现的问题。本文将详细介绍三种主流的移动端真机调试方法:Chrome真机调试、Weinre调试以及Spy-debugger调试,旨在帮助开发者提高调试效率。 1. **Chrome真机调试** Chrome真机调试适用于Android设备,它允许开发者通过电脑上的Chrome浏览器直接调试手机上的Chrome。确保手机已开启USB调试,并通过USB连接至电脑。在电脑上打开Chrome,输入`chrome://inspect`,勾选"Discover USB devices"。在手机上打开待调试的网页,Chrome的inspect页面会显示出手机上的标签页,点击inspect即可开始调试。然而,这种方法无法调试非Chrome浏览器,对于处理兼容性问题时可能不够全面。 2. **Weinre调试** Weinre(WebInspector Remote)是一个基于Web Inspector的远程调试工具,支持跨平台,可以在PC上调试任意浏览器中的移动页面。要使用Weinre,首先需要在本地安装并启动Weinre服务,可以通过npm全局或局部安装。启动Weinre时,指定httpPort和boundHost参数。然后在移动端网页中引入Weinre的客户端脚本。一旦设置完成,Weinre的控制台会显示目标页面,点击Elements即可开始调试。这种方式对浏览器无限制,但需要手机与电脑在同一网络环境下。 3. **Spy-debugger调试** Spy-debugger在Weinre基础上增加了抓包功能,使得调试和网络监控更为便利。安装相对复杂,但也提供了更全面的调试体验。同样,手机与电脑需在同一网络环境下。启动Spy-debugger后,按照Weinre的方式在移动页面引入脚本,然后在Spy-debugger的界面进行调试和网络监控。 这三种调试方法各有优势,开发者可以根据实际需求选择最适合自己的工具。Chrome真机调试简单快捷,适合快速定位问题;Weinre和Spy-debugger则更适用于处理跨平台和兼容性问题,提供更强大的调试和网络分析能力。在移动端开发中,掌握这些真机调试技术将极大地提升开发效率和问题解决能力。
- 粉丝: 5
- 资源: 991
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 现场评定检查表——建筑外墙、屋面保温和建筑外墙装饰.docx
- 现场评定检查表--气体灭火系统.docx
- 消防第三方技术服务模拟验收抽查记录表.doc
- 现场评定检查表——总平面布局.docx
- 消防验收过程服务--现场记录表.doc
- 消防第三方技术服务现场交底监督记录表.doc
- 向日葵被控端绿色精简运行版
- 学生心理档案表.docx
- 验收确认单表格.docx
- 阳宅净宅表文.docx
- 医疗废弃物建设项目环境风险简单分析表.docx
- 原材料检测报告.docx
- 造林补助实施方案小班一览表、造林补助(新增部分)分行政村(国有林场)任务落实情况表.xls
- 造林补助(新增部分)分行政村(国有林场)任务落实情况表.docx
- 肢体残疾标准.docx
- 职工工伤与职业病致残等级分级表十级.docx